Career path

Career Role Description
Biotechnology Materials Scientist Develops and analyzes novel biomaterials for medical and industrial applications. High demand for expertise in polymer chemistry and cellular interactions.
Bioprocessing Engineer (Biomaterials Focus) Optimizes large-scale manufacturing processes for biomaterial products. Requires strong understanding of bioreactor technology and quality control.
Biomaterials Research Associate Conducts laboratory research to evaluate the properties and performance of biomaterials. Excellent opportunity for career growth within biotechnology.
Regulatory Affairs Specialist (Biomaterials) Ensures compliance with regulatory guidelines for biomaterial products. Essential role bridging science and legal requirements.
